Acoustic Soul (Jazz)
Track Comments
Music & Arrangement by Ronen Shmueli.

Built on a Blues form, this latin flavored piece is harmonized with modern approach. The catchy head melody played by the soprano saxophone gets some nice different connotations by the harmony and horns voicings through-out the head.

Performed live in Tel-Aviv, Israel on May 12, 2004 by the "Ronen Shmueli Septet".
Soloists - Amir Lekner (alto sax), Niv Toar (trumpet), Erez Druk (soprano sax), Daniel Dor (drums).

"Ronen Shmueli Septet" Personnel:
Ronen Shmueli - Piano; Amir Lekner - Alto Saxophone, Flute; Niv Toar - Trumpet, Flugelhorn; Erez Druk - Tenor & Soprano Saxophones; Zohar Sapir - Trombone; Yair Glottman - Bass; Daniel Dor - Drums.

Currently leading the Ronen Shmueli Septet.
Pianist, composer, arranger & band-leader.

Graduate from School of Arts, Tel-Aviv, Israel. Music Major. I'm currently studying at the Thelma-Yellin High School of the Arts, Givatayim, Israel.

The “Ronen Shmueli Septet”, under the name “T.Y.J.D. Ronen Septet”, will perform at the 2005 IAJE Convention, Jan 5-8 2005, Long Beach, California.

Here is the official exact date and location: January the 7th, 2005 T.Y.J.D. Ronen Septet, 5:00 p.m., Convention Center Room 104 AB.

I Performed with the Thelma Yellin Big Band at the 2004 IAJE Convention, New-York City.
